Sorangiadenosine, a New Sesquiterpene Adenoside from the Myxobacterium Sorangium cellulosum

Organic Letters
2008.0

Abstract

Sorangiadenosine (1), a novel nucleoside possessing a bicyclic, eudesmane-type sesquiterpene as an auxiliary component, was isolated from the culture broth of the gliding bacterium Sorangium cellulosum KM1003, collected from Korean soil. The chemical structure of this compound was determined by combined spectroscopic and chemical analyses. The new compound exhibited moderate antibacterial activity against a wide range of bacterial strains.
